Expectant mums urged to get flu jab

Free walk-in clinics are available at hospitals serving Wiltshire patients

Pregnant women in Wiltshire are being encouraged to make sure they get vaccinated against the flu this winter.

Doctors tell us it will protect both mum and baby, with the newborn carrying that protection into the first months of its life.

The jab is available for free at hospitals serving Wiltshire-based patients.

Salisbury District Hospital's Deputy Chief Nurse, Angie Ansell, said it reduces the risk for any expectant mums falling ill.

"You'll be less likely to catch the flu," she said. "Pregnant women are particularly at risk of having a higher chance of developing serious complications if they do get the flu and the vaccine reduces your chance of getting serious flu and also any complications associated with that."

So far, hundreds of pregnant women have been vaccinated since the programme began earlier this month.

Over 200 have had their jab in Salisbury, while more than 500 have had theirs at Great Western Hospital.

Angie said it's been a very positive start to the programme: "It's been going really well. We received our first batch of flu vaccines on the 8th September and we have currently vaccinated over 200 pregnant women within those first two weeks. So it's really successful so far, we're really pleased."

She also reassured people that the vaccine is completely safe, having been administered since 2009.

"It's been shown to be really, really safe and to reduce any complications from anybody who does unfortunately get the flu over the winter season. So it is proven to be very, very safe and provide you with those antibodies and that protection for you and for your baby," Angie said.

Patients in the south of the county can get their jab at Salisbury's antenatal clinic, where there is a walk-in service, Monday to Friday between 8am and 4pm.

Great Western Hospital is also offering a walk-in clinic between 8.30am and 3.30pm on weekdays.
